How to Begin Vermicomposting
Developing a vermicomposting system is a straightforward procedure that can produce substantial benefits for both waste administration and dirt enrichment. To begin, pick an ideal container, such as a plastic bin or wood box, with appropriate air flow holes to make certain appropriate air movement. The dimensions must preferably be about 2 feet by 3 feet, allowing sufficient space for the worms to prosper.
Next, prepare bedding material, which can include shredded newspaper, cardboard, or coconut coir. This bed linen must be dampened to produce a suitable habitat for the worms. Once the bed linen remains in place, present red wigglers (Eisenia fetida) into the bin, commonly around one pound of worms for each square foot of area.
Complying with the positioning of worms, add organic waste, such as fruit and vegetable scraps, coffee grounds, and crushed eggshells. Stay clear of including dairy products, meat, or oils, as these can create smells and attract pests. Position the bin in a shaded, temperature-controlled area to keep optimum problems for worm task. With these actions, you will properly initiate a vermicomposting system that adds to lasting waste management and enriches your dirt.
Maintaining a Healthy And Balanced Worm Bin
(Red Wiggler Express)Maintaining a worm bin prospering requires routine focus and like ensure the wellness of the red wigglers and the efficiency of the composting procedure. Correct maintenance starts with keeping track of the moisture degrees; the container ought to perspire but not waterlogged. A good general rule is to preserve a consistency comparable to a wrung-out sponge.
Carefully mixing the bed linens and food scraps every couple of weeks stops compaction and ensures that all worms have access to oxygen. Additionally, it is essential to feed the worms appropriately.
